Head of Software Development

New Today

Overview

Head of Software Development - Immediate start

Location: Glasgow City, Hybrid (once a week onsite)

Salary/Rate: £50,000 - £70,000 per annum plus 10-15% bonus, free parking and more

Company

KURA (Inisoft) is a global independent outsourcer. We employ thousands of people across the UK and South Africa, delivering results for clients across multiple sectors and boosting customer service and business growth. We offer enhanced wellbeing benefits, including company sick pay, enhanced maternity/paternity provision, holiday allowance and tenure-based loyalty awards. Our culture recognises achievement and supports ongoing coaching and learning aimed at developing people.

Role purpose

The Head of Software Development at KURA/Inisoft is responsible for driving the technical vision and execution of software development projects and the day-to-day running of the team. This role leads design and implementation of high-quality software solutions, mentors the development team, and ensures the use of best practices. The role collaborates with cross-functional teams to align technical outcomes with business goals, fosters a culture of innovation and excellence, troubleshoots complex technical challenges, and stays up-to-date with evolving technologies to enhance customer experience solutions.

Key Responsibilities

  • Lead the design, architecture, and development of high-quality software solutions for our products.
  • Oversee and contribute to refactoring and optimisation of existing code for performance, scalability, and maintainability.
  • Collaborate with cross-functional teams to align business goals with technical execution, balancing quality and delivery speed.
  • Provide technical leadership, mentoring, and code reviews to foster a culture of continuous improvement.
  • Support the Head of Development in defining and implementing development standards across the team.
  • Troubleshoot, diagnose, and resolve complex technical challenges in a collaborative and fast-paced environment.
  • Stay ahead of the curve by researching and adopting the latest .NET technologies, cloud architectures, and industry best practices.
  • Responsible for Technical Architecture Decisions.

Relationships

Build successful relationships with operational clients, client support functions, and manage the Inisoft team based within KURA.

Managerial Responsibility

Future line management responsibility for the development team.

Education And Qualifications

  • Bachelor's degree in Computer Science or related field
  • At least 6 years of experience in software development using C# .NET, Vue.js, and SQL

Skills, Knowledge And Capability

  • Extensive hands-on experience with C# and .NET Framework; strong understanding of software design patterns and principles.
  • Proven expertise in modern web technologies such as Vue.js, React, or Angular.
  • Solid experience building and architecting Microsoft Azure cloud solutions with a deep understanding of microservices architecture.
  • Experience leading and mentoring development teams.
  • Solid understanding of Agile methodologies, particularly Scrum.
  • Strong analytical and problem-solving skills with a focus on delivering high-quality, reliable software solutions.

Note: If you are a Senior Software Developer ready to lead, motivate and inspire a team, we want to hear from you.

#J-18808-Ljbffr
Location:
Glasgow, Scotland, United Kingdom
Salary:
£150,000 - £200,000
Job Type:
FullTime
Category:
IT & Technology

We found some similar jobs based on your search